Summary

Hepatitis B virus core antigen (HBcAg) preferentially induces Th1 immune responses, while hepatitis B virus e antigen (HBeAg) induces Th2 responses. This structural difference in immunogen influences T helper cell differentiation, potentially impacting chronic HBV infection outcomes.
